Why was I billed by Sprint for making long distance calls through West Virginia Relay when I use a different long distance provider?
West Virginia Relay will honor requests by users to be billed through their preferred long distance carriers. West Virginia Relay users need to inform the Relay Operator to bill their calls to a designated long distance carrier. If the user does not make this request to the Relay Operator, the long distance call will be billed by Sprint as a default long distance carrier.
